What can I see and do near Myrtle Waves?
You'll want to browse the exhibits at Art Museum of Myrtle Beach and Myrtle Beach Colored School Museum. You can watch performances at Legends In Concert, Medieval Times Dinner & Tournament, and GTS Theatre if you're interested in local theater. You can wander around Chapin Memorial Park, Bill Wingard GSHS Dog Walking Park, or Anderson Park if you want a dose of fresh air.
